Supported by the IBS Discrete Mathematics Group, the workshop brings together Korean graduate and undergraduate students and postdoctoral researchers studying combinatorics. Its aim is to promote interaction among young researchers, share research interests, and establish a foundation for future collaborative research.
The program included invited talks, contributed talks, and sessions for sharing and discussing open problems.
This workshop continues the Korean Student Combinatorics Workshop series from 2024.

We prove that for all positive integers $k$ and $d$, the class of $K_{1,d}$-free graphs not containing the $k$-ladder or the $k$-wheel as an induced minor has a bounded tree-independence number. Our proof uses a generalization of the concept of brambles to tree-independence number. This is based on joint work with Claire Hilaire, Martin Milanič, and Sebastian Wiederrecht.
